Abstract:
The experience accumulated over the years with psychotic indi-viduals risks being lost in confusion if care is not taken to introduce certain reference questions and to respond to them, at least partially. In this text, we will ask ourselves the following questions while attempting to communicate, through them, our experience and the elements of response that we have discovered there : 1. What is the dynamic of the encounter with the psychotic in the acute phase? What response should we choose among the three which are possible : sealing-over, integration or accompaniment? 2. What are the stages in the process of equilibration in the young schizophrenic? 3. Does an effective model of accompaniment exist? We will end this article with several questions which might serve as directions for eventual research efforts.
